Abstract

The map projection's method that the embodiment of the invention discloses a kind of based on portable projector and for the device of projection.This method comprises: determining that portable projector starts initial state information when projecting to background map information;Detect the current pose information of portable projector;Determine attitudes vibration information of the current pose information relative to the initial state information;Start position and the attitudes vibration information of initial projections image when projecting to the background map information in the background map according to the portable projector, the corresponding current projected picture information of the current pose information is extracted from the background map information, is projected according to the current projected picture information.The map content of projection can flexibly be changed using the present invention.

Background technique
With the progress of porjector technology, the volume of projector is increasingly toward miniaturization and portability development.Meanwhile with Zhe Ge mobile terminal manufacturer, which starts to turn at emphasis, solves the problems, such as homogeneity and more good user experience aspect, mobile whole End allows mobile terminal to have projecting function and has become when Forward in addition to having music, taking pictures, other than the basic functions such as game The frontier of dynamic manufacturer terminal competition, thus occur integrating just with mobile terminals such as smart phone, tablet computers Take formula projector.
There are some independent portable projectors, or is integrated with mobile terminals such as smart phone, tablet computers Portable projector, in addition to can be realized with the amusement functions such as household, friend's share photos, game and show office documents Other than equal business offices function, it can also usually realize and be navigated based on map.
Currently, the portable projector that either independent portable projector is still integrated with mobile terminal, It is equal based on the method that map navigates are as follows: the whole map that portable projector download navigation is based on, by the whole of downloading It opens map and all carries out projection displaying, that is, the whole cartographic information that current portable projector will acquire is disposably whole Carry out projection displaying.
As it can be seen that the method that current portable projector carries out map projection is more single, projection can only be based on Whole cartographic information disposably all carries out projection displaying, leads to the map content that can not flexibly change projection.

Specific embodiment
Fig. 1 is map projection's method flow diagram provided in an embodiment of the present invention based on portable projector.
As shown in Figure 1, the process includes:
Step 101, determine that portable projector starts initial state information when projecting to background map information.
Step 102, the current pose information of portable projector is detected.
Step 103, attitudes vibration information of the current pose information relative to the initial state information is determined.
Step 104, start initial throwing when projecting to the background map information according to the portable projector Position and the attitudes vibration information of the shadow image in the background map extract described from the background map information The corresponding current projected picture information of current pose information.
Step 105, it is projected according to the current projected picture information.
As shown in Figure 1, the method that Fig. 1 is provided can adaptively become according to the attitudes vibration situation of portable projector The map content for changing projector enables the map content of projection flexibly and easily to be converted.

As shown in figure 3, when projector is projected using the corresponding posture of three dimensional angular coordinate below heavy line, will Real projection region into Fig. 3.Specifically, in Fig. 3, projector is using the metope perpendicular to ground as projection screen, top view Scheme in (Top View), there is a 15 degree of included angle A in the direction of projector and vertical wall, comes from the parallel metope in the behind of projector The front view (Front View) seen, which can be seen, has a 35 degree of included angle B with direction perpendicular to the ground, and side view (Side View) is inner There is 25 degree of an angle C in the direction on the parallel ground of projector, projector use included angle A, included angle B and the corresponding posture of angle C into When row projection, real projection region shown in Fig. 3 is obtained, with the three dimensional angular transformation of coordinates of projector, projector can be real Now the different piece in the virtual data region is projected.
By Fig. 2 and Fig. 3 as it can be seen that, by converting the posture of projector, can be projected when using after method shown in FIG. 1 The map content of different location in background map is obtained, for example, when using map of China as background map, it is assumed that initial projections Image is that the map of Beijing can be projected out the map in the area such as Tianjin, the Hebei on Beijing periphery with the transformation of posture.
It is first when starting to project the background map information according to portable projector in the embodiment of the present invention Position and projector attitudes vibration information relative to initial attitude of the beginning projected image in background map, from the background When extracting the corresponding current projected picture information of the current pose information in figure information, first believed according to the attitudes vibration Breath determines that the position relative to the initial projections image in the background map needs mobile displacement information, according to Position and institute displacement information of the initial projections image in the background map, are extracted from the background map information The corresponding current projected picture information of the current pose information out.
Generally, the position according to the initial projections image in the background map and the extraction of institute's displacement information are worked as When front projection image information, by the basis of position of the initial projections image in the background map, according to the displacement Direction and distance, by the mobile displacement of the region contour of initial projections image, by the projection in the region contour after movement Image information is as current projected picture information.
Meanwhile for some special circumstances, in order to avoid projection from failing, projection success rate is improved, and more quasi- User's map content of needs really is provided, the embodiment of the present invention has been proposed that be judged whether to change according to the posture information of projector Become projection screen position, such as, if by originally on metope projection be transformed to project on ground or ceiling, with Family wish convert projection screen position when, by update projector initial attitude and with initial projections image again into Row projection, realizes the intelligent conversion of projection screen, and during projection screen conversion can also it is smooth and successfully into Row projection.
Specifically, it can be determined that whether the attitudes vibration information exceeds preset variation range, if it is, judging It needs to change the position of projection screen, and then the initial projections image is determined as current projected picture information, it will be described first Beginning posture information is updated to the current pose information.
Alternatively, being determined relative to the initial projections image according to the attitudes vibration information in the background map In position need mobile displacement information, moved on the basis of by position of the initial projections image in the background map When moving the region to be projected obtained after the displacement and having exceeded the range of the background map, whether judgement reaches beyond part Preset threshold if it is, judgement needs to change the position of projection screen, and then the initial projections image is determined as currently The initial state information is updated to the current pose information, otherwise, it is determined that having no need to change projection by projection image information Image information in the region to be projected is still determined as current projected picture information by the position of screen.
Wherein, Projector Pose information described in the embodiment of the present invention, including current pose information and initial state information, The usually three-dimensional angular position information of projector.Portable projector generally passes through gyroscope and acceleration transducer detects this just The three-dimensional angular position information of formula projector is taken, to obtain the posture information of the portable projector, and then is detected portable The attitudes vibration information of projector.
On how to set the initial projections image of portable projector, in one embodiment of the invention, Ke Yiding Current geographic position where the portable projector of position, extracts from the background map information comprising the current geographic position The image information set is as initial projections image, so as to automatically since current geographic position, according to the posture of projector Variation gradually shows the cartographic information on current geographic position periphery, plays the role of navigating based on current location;In this hair In another bright embodiment, can receive setting initial projections image information setting order, according to the setting order from The initial projections image is determined in the background map information, so as to be with any position in background map Point gradually shows the cartographic information on the starting point periphery according to the attitudes vibration of projector, so that the projection of to map information becomes It is more flexible.
Wherein, generally, portable projector specifically can be according to the reference coordinate of the background map information and initial Projected image extracts initial projections image information relative to the relative position of the reference coordinate, therefore, is setting portable throwing When the initial projections image of shadow instrument, portable projector will record set initial projections image relative to the background map Reference coordinate relative position information, and then every time start projection when, information extraction is initial out depending on that relative position Projection image information is projected.
In an embodiment of the present invention, portable projector in addition to can be realized according to the variation of itself posture information with The direction of attitudes vibration converts the map content of projection consistently, can also receive for the current projected picture information Operational order identifies the classification of the operational order, according to the classification of the operational order to the current projected picture information Corresponding operation is executed, for example, receiving the list of the screen touch operation for the current projected picture information, screen or key The double click operation or screen drag operation for hitting operation, screen or key, then obtain the association of the current projected picture information Information simultaneously projects the related information, zooms in or out the current projected picture information or to the Current projection Image information is increased or is deleted, as corresponding between the classification and the concrete operations executed to projected image of operational order Relationship is not especially limited in the embodiment of the present invention, for example, when the central point of current projected picture is the Forbidden City, user click The key or touch screen of portable projector, then portable projector regards as it once to determine operation, the corresponding information of the Forbidden City It will jump out and be shown in projection, for another example, when receiving the order of double-click, that amplifies that current place included is more detailed The information content is realized the increase of information or is revised when receiving dragging order.
In order to further improve drop shadow effect, can also projection when according to the posture information of projector to figure to be projected As information progress predistortion correction, such as carry out trapezoidal predistortion correction.

Portable projector in the embodiment of the present invention, can be divided into from system architecture hardware layer, interface layer, Application layer and output layer, specifically refer to Fig. 5.
Fig. 5 is the composition schematic diagram of portable projector provided in an embodiment of the present invention.
As shown in figure 5, the portable projector includes hardware layer 501, interface layer 502, application layer 503 and output layer 504. Wherein:
Hardware layer 501 includes attitude transducer 5011, and attitude transducer can be obtained by gyroscope and acceleration transducer Taking current accurately position and angle information, hardware layer 501 also may include touch sensor 5012, for providing additional use Family interaction is possible, such as passes through touch screen movement or scaling map etc..
The sensor raw data that interface layer 502 provides hardware layer is packaged and provides application interface (API) to answering With layer 503, specifically, interface layer 502 may include gesture event module 5021 and touch event module 5022, wherein posture The Data Detection gesture event that event module 5021 is provided according to the attitude transducer 5011 of hardware layer, touch event module 5022 The Data Detection touch event provided according to the touch sensor 5012 of hardware layer.
Application layer 503 is responsible for determining the attitudes vibration information of projector, according to posture according to the data that interface layer 502 is fed back Change information extracts current projected picture information from background image information, calculates the three-dimension varying (3D of current projected picture Transformation), the precorrection of projection distortion and the rendering of image.
As shown in figure 5, application layer 503 can specifically include relative coordinate computing module 5031, projection distortion's precorrection mould Block 5032 and image rendering module 5033, wherein relative coordinate computing module 5031 is used for the data fed back according to interface layer 502 It determines the attitudes vibration information of projector, extract current projected picture letter from background image information according to attitudes vibration information Breath, projection distortion's precorrection module 5032 are used to carry out current projected picture information the precorrection of projection distortion, image rendering Module 5031 is used to complete the rendering of the current projected picture after precorrection.
Output layer 504 includes projector output module, for the image after rendering to be projected wall via projector output On the projection screens such as wall.
In the embodiment of the present invention, background map information is can be downloaded in advance in portable projector, then according to the appearance of itself State variation is extracted current projected picture information directly from the background map information being locally stored and is projected, and can also not have to pre- First download background map information, but the attitudes vibration according to itself determine to need the current projected picture information extracted with Afterwards, downloading current projected picture information is projected then from the background map information of storage in the server.
